Morrison Highland is looking to recruit Joiners, ideally, you will based in or around the Inverness area and will have the opportunity to travel across multiple sites/projects in the Region.


What you will be doing:



The main purpose of the job is to undertake joinery on a number of commercial projects including health, education and infrastructure.


Carry out joinery works in commercial buildings including minor works Ensure compliance with the relevant industry regulations at all times, and that the appropriate materials are used To be fully conversant with all aspects of joinery and building fabrics installation works Attend any tasks issued which may include non-joinery tasks for which the post holder has the necessary skills and knowledge to undertake To liaise with other Galliford Try staff and Sub-contractors as necessary to ensure the timely completion of works within agreed operational targets Carry out and complete all works to high quality standards and in a competent manner in accordance with Galliford Try Health and Safety Standards, Clients Policies and Procedures and with the building being left in a clean and tidy condition

About You:



Time-served Joiner Previous experience of working within a team Good verbal communication Skills Adaptable and flexible approach to work requirements and willing to accept change Full UK Driving license
